bpf: remove unnecessary rcu_read_{lock,unlock}() in multi-uprobe attach logic

get_pid_task() internally already calls rcu_read_lock() and
rcu_read_unlock(), so there is no point to do this one extra time.

This is a drive-by improvement and has no correctness implications.
